Numbers 31:34 In-Context
32
And ye botye and the praye which the men of warre had caught was .vi. hundred thousande and lxxv. thousande shepe:
33
ad .lxxij. thousande oxen:
34
and .lxi. thousande asses:
35
and .xxxij. thousande wemen that had lyen by no man.
36
And the halfe which was the parte of the that wet out to warre was .iij. hundred thousande and .xxxvij. thousande and fyue hundred shepe:
